OK, I am not a moron but I want to replace my current tach on my 81 XS400. All I want to do is remove the tach cable from my current tach but after I unscrew the cable holder? the cable doesnt seem to want to come out (of my current tach)? Whats the secret? Thanks!

  • Moderator

firstly, your not a moron, its probably stuck in the socket.

i reckon a little wd40 up the inner cable to the tach and a bit of time to seep in should do it.

next time you put it back, put a little dab of coppaslip on it!
